Inn Hertigswalde

The inn is located in the centre of the Hertigswalde district, around 2000 metres from Sebnitz market square. Hiking trails into the beautiful landscape of Saxon Switzerland start directly behind the house.

The house is one of the oldest still existing inns in the town and can look back on an exciting history.

The focus is on good and varied Saxon cuisine as well as  regional and environmentally friendly products.

What is a beer garden at Gasthof Hertigswalde in summer is transformed into an atmospherically illuminated winter terrace with a fire bowl, mulled wine and punch in the cold season. Perfect for setting the mood for a romantic dinner. The highlight of the menu from January is the skrei: a particularly flavoursome winter cod, fresh from the Lofoten Islands.
